We had some drizzly rain recently. The lichen had become dry, crusty, outgrowths clinging to the side of trees and fenceposts; now, in the drizzle, they unfurled, sucking in the valuable moisture from the air. This image was taken in the poor early morning light, a morning made darker by the thick, almost squally, showers of drizzle, but yet not heavy enough to think of it as rain proper.
